Before starting your RTDS installation for Adaptive Server version 12.5.4 ESD #6, use one of these methods to create a file called rtms.properties to store your RTDS configuration information:
Use the sp_msgadmin 'config', 'jvmpropertyfile', 'new location of rtms.properties' stored procedure. See the reference pages for sp_msgadmin in the Messaging Services Users Guide for Adaptive Server Enterprise for details.
Create a file with the following information, and save it as rtms.properties in your shared library directory ($SYBASE/$SYBASE_ASE/lib in UNIX or %SYBASE%\%SYBASE_ASE%\lib in Windows):
sample property file =============== TIBCOQUEUEMETHOD = createQueueConnection(java.lang.String,java.lang.String) TIBCOTOPICMETHOD = createTopicConnection(java.lang.String,java.lang.String) TIBCOTFACTORY = com.tibco.tibjms.TibjmsTopicConnectionFactory TIBCOQFACTORY = com.tibco.tibjms.TibjmsQueueConnectionFactory TIBCOJAR = $SYBASE/$SYBASE_ASE/lib/tibjms.jar
Specify the shared library directory by changing $SYBASE/$SYBASE_ASE/lib/tibjms.jar to the location where you installed tibjms.jar file (%SYBASE%\%SYBASE_ASE%\lib\tibjms.jar on Windows).
If you are using Adaptive Server version 15.0.2 or later,
the rtms.properties file is automatically added
during the RTDS installation process. See “Configuring RTDS for Adaptive Server”, for information on
how to configure the file.
